MARIAKALNOK, Hungary, May 9, 2021–Lyndal Oatley and Elvive won the CDI3* Grand Prix Special Sunday two days after capturing the Grand Prix on scores at this debut Big Tour event for the mare to give the Australian rider a second Olympic team prospect.

Lyndal, a two-time Olympian, and the 12-year-old KWPN mare scored 73.638% in the Special after posting 73.087% in winning the Grand Prix Friday.

The Netherlands’ Thamar Zweistra on Hexagon’s Ich Weiss was second on 72.809% with Austria’s Katharina Haas on Let It Be third on 69.064%.

On Eros, at this same event, she obtained her second of two Grand Prix scores required for consideration for the team of three for the Olympics set to open in Tokyo in less than 11 weeks. Lyndal and Eros scored 69.413% in the Grand Prix and 74.760% in the Freestyle. The duo posted results of 70.957% in the Grand Prix and 70.808% in the Special in Denmark last October.

Both horses competed by the Germany-based Lyndal are owned by her parents, Carol and Andrew.

Lyndal rode Sandro Boy on Australian teams at the 2012 London and 2016 Rio de Janeiro Olympics and the 2014 World Equestrian Games, and Potifar at the 2010 World Games.
